Hi All,

I have got my new dashboard finished and fitted, now begun to reinstall the cluster and fittings, question is when I try to feed the free wheel cable through the tube in the gearbox it hits the end of the spring loaded plunger and will go no further, do I need to dismantle the freewheel or should it go through without having to do this?

Kev,

The cable should go through, allowing nipple to be clamped on end. Could be that the cable is kinked and fouling on gearbox/freewheel unit. Try passing something else through first that is good and straight. A question of fiddling it through I expect!

Often the problem is a damaged ferrule (no 58 in the layout you can find here https://wp.me/pXLKy-f6 ) you can unscrew it. fix it and then passing the cable is straight forward.
